Experience Love, Lust, and Laughter in this humorous and heart-warming coming-of-age manga exploring self-discovery, romance, and sexuality, with quirky art and real moments that will make you laugh and reflect.

Follow the hilarious and heartfelt journey of a young woman navigating the messy, chaotic world of self-discovery. With a mix of humor, awkward moments, and tender realizations, she explores her sexuality and learns what she truly wants -- before figuring out who she wants it with.

In this charming coming-of-age manga, we witness a young woman attempt to juggle the everyday life of a career in the city, whilst constantly contemplating what she wants from her love-life - and sometimes the two overlap!

Yachinatsu's quirky, cute artwork and candid exploration of romance and sexuality bring the characters and their experiences to life with an honest and entertaining touch. Whether you're a fan of humor, romance, or personal growth, this manga will keep you laughing, learning, and longing for more.
